A Norwegian solid silver structure serving spoon.
Wide, pear shape bowl with short stem
and with wide and pierced terminal.
Decorated with crowned lion rampant and scrolls.

Not monogrammed.

Marked to the underside:
"830 S" for .830/1000 silver purity;
trademark "MA" for Magnus Aase, (1876-1953);
abbreviation "NM" for Norsk Mønster,
(English - Norwegian Pattern or for "copyright").

Made in Norway, sometime in 1900's.
 
Approx.: Length: 6-1/2in.  (165mm.)
              Bowl (crosswise): 2-1/2in. x 2-1/8in.  (65mm x 55mm.)
              Weight: 1.7 troy oz.  (53 gr.)
